典型化工过程灾害性事故的模拟分析系统 被引量:4

SIMULATING ANALYSIS SYSTEM ABOUT DISASTROUS ACCIDENTS OF TYPICAL CHEMICAL PROCESS

摘要 火灾、爆炸和有毒有害物质泄漏是化学工业和石油化学工业生产中的重大灾害性事故。化工生产和储运过程涉及到大量易燃易爆、有毒有害物质 ,一旦物质或能量的正常运行状态遭到破坏 ,发生火灾、爆炸或泄漏 ,便会导致灾难性的后果。因此 ,加强化工过程灾害性事故的预防与控制对于安全生产具有重要的意义。事故后果模拟分析是进行灾害防治的基础 ,模拟分析的结果能够给化工企业防灾救灾和安全设计提供重要参考。为此围绕典型化工过程 ,建立了化工过程灾害模拟分析的事故模型和数学模型 ,在此基础上 ,结合面向对象技术、数据库技术和人工智能技术研究开发了典型化工过程灾害性事故模拟分析系统。该模拟分析系统能够动态模拟危险介质泄漏扩散、火灾、爆炸灾害过程 ,并根据灾害类型和危险介质的特性分析模拟计算结果 ,划定灾害事故影响区域 ,还可以根据灾害模拟分析模型精确计算各种参数 ,如危险介质泄漏扩散后随时间在空间的浓度分布。 Fire,explosion and release of toxic materials are major hazardous accidents in chemical and petroleum-chemical industries. In the process of chemical production and storage,a great deal of flammable,explosive and hazardous materials is covered. Once these substances are released into air,fire,explosion and poisoning accidents often happen which can result in severe consequence. So strengthening the prediction and control of such hazardous accidents has major significance for safety production. The simulation analysis of accident consequence is the basis of prediction and control of such accidents. The simulating results can provide valuable data for disasters prevention and safety design. So,with typical chemical processes,the accidents models and mathematical models are established for the simulating analysis of chemical hazards. Based on it,combining Object-Oriented Program (OOP),Artificial Intelligence (AI) and Database Technology,the simulating analysis system for hazardous accidents of typical chemical processes is developed. The simulating analysis system can simulate the process of hazardous accidents of toxic material releasing,fire and explosion,analyze the simulating results by the hazard type and the media characteristics,and plot out the harmful area. It can also calculate the concentration of released substance and radiation flux of fire and explosion overpressure.
